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63 4952044 93 546
690521280 3020479
690521280 3020479
1306598 78941 2833562 2744
All about undefined
Interested in learning more?
690521280 3020479
1306598 78941 2833562 2744
See more
4261286 2650261
84027422088 65972 208177 762
See more
8917132 9105 22382735
89601267 1472787 17 587 91
See more